JLS, One Direction nominate behind the scenes staff for award

The likes of JLS and One Direction have nominated members of the behind the scenes crew for a special 'Unsung Heroes' award.

A number of this year's BRIT Award nominees have taken part in the project, which is designed to raise awareness of the hard work that goes on behind the scenes in the music industry.

One Direction nominated songwriters Rami Yacoub, Carl Falk and Savan Kotecha, whilst Olly Murs gave the nod to his tour manager Marky Murphy, who he says is his "closest mate".

JLS meanwhile nominated social media maestro Katie Ray, who looks after their online presence. Speaking about Ray, JLS said:

"Katie works round the clock everyday of the week to ensure that we are on top of every social media network avenue and most importantly makes sure we are always up to date with the latest online programs and apps. Without Katie on our side we would be left behind with how quickly technology moves. No task is too much for Katie, she is an indispensable member of the JLS team and doesn't get enough credit so please vote for her to win this amazing, innovative and special award."

The winner of the award will be determined by the number of votes they receive from the public, with voting cast via the award's official website.
